Radio Frequency Test Probe Pogo Pin RPM700 Series With Intricate Inner Structure
Radio Frequency Coaxial Probes Are A Type Of Measurement Device Used For Electronic Test Equipment To Measure Radio Frequency Signals Of Electronic Circuits In Silicon Wafers, Die And Open Microchips. In Addition, RF Coaxial Probes Are Used In Narrow Pitch Or High Density RF Interconnect Applications In Connector Assemblies. Transmission Lines Used In RF Applications Are Usually Coaxial Cables Connected To Circuit Boards And Microstrip Lines Inside Circuit Boards.

There Is A Fixed Schedule For Mass Production Of Radio Frequency Test Probe RPM700 We Will Introduce Here. This Probe Is 33.55 Mm In Total Length. This Probe Can Withstand The Current Up To 1 Amp.
The Materials Used For The Construction Of This Radio Frequency Test Probe Are Different For Each Component:
The Barrels Are Made Of Brass And Phosphor Bronze Respectively. Subsequently Gold And Nickel Are Plated During The Galvanic Plating Phase.
The Spring Is Made Of Gold-plated Music Wire.
One Plunger Is Made Of Brass, Then Gold And Nickel Plated. The Other Plunger Is Made Of POM And Beryllium Copper Plated With Gold And Nickel.
